**Ticket: Intermittent 503s behind Marlowe LB**

Support reports sporadic 503 responses on the Tidewell API. Investigation shows the load balancer health check hits `/healthz` with a 2-second timeout, but slow GC pauses occasionally exceed it, marking healthy nodes as down. Proposed fix: raise the timeout to 5 seconds and add a lightweight readiness path. For correlation, include the trace token below in escalations.

session token of kahag-bawip = htk6_729d08

**14:22 UTC** — The Fennwick SRE rotation confirmed that trace propagation between the Larkspur gateway and the entitlement service had silently dropped since the prior deploy, meaning roughly forty minutes of requests crossed the trust boundary without correlated spans. For the security review, note that no auth decisions were affected, but audit reconstruction required manual log stitching. The first fully correlated request after the fix carried the trace token recorded below.

session token of kahog-bahif = htk9_f63daec35

Subject: On-call handover — LiftSim

Welcome to the rotation. LiftSim simulates elevator dispatch for the Orvane tower contracts. Security-relevant notes: it ingests floor-call traces from the staging bus only, never production; all replay data is synthetic. Alerts page you once the scheduler diverges from baseline by 5%. Escalate auth anomalies to the Platform Trust team immediately — do not restart the verifier yourself. Access policies, threat model, and the current reviewer checklist are all kept on the internal page below.

dashboard of bagep-taguf = https://vault.nelvrodata.internal/ticket